ECU damage? 700 1990

It is not likely that the ECU was affected: either it works or it doesn't. The IAC is merely a stepper motor and is fairly robust as well. Look at your sensors as a possible problem. Also, have you given the car enough time to re-program the ECU? It has to be driven a little to recover the settings.

Finally, are the battery connections OK? The cables? Have you tested voltages to ensure you've got 12V at sensors, etc.?
